Transaction 71a52962c70a148cc8027a649c19cb66d0e4e385585602317b18055dc3c6c564
1 Input
1 Output
-
71a52962c70a148cc8027a649c19cb66d0e4e385585602317b18055dc3c6c564:0
- value
- 109640
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f096c8ab6ecbfbe7d36770423fda283e4f52a177 OP_EQUAL
- address
- 3Pd8jEH3DdKZFFiCq5DQT2h1rTLEH4L7ec